NOTUS energy opens sixth French branch in Montpellier

"We want to be even closer to our partners, with whom we are already developing a large number of photovoltaic systems in the south of France," says Heinrich Lieser, Président NOTUS énergie France. "Nothing is better than personal contact. It is important for our partners and us as planners, developers and operators of solar and wind energy plants to be directly on site."

Paris (renewablepress) - Paris, 09.09.2021: Along the French Mediterranean coast in the regions of Occitanie,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ur and Auvergne-Rhone-Alps, NOTUS energy currently looks at a development pipeline for solar power plants with a capacity of 90 megawatts. Furthermore, NOTUS energy is in contact with landowners and municipalities to promote the planning, construction and operation of wind turbines.


Excellent conditions for photovoltaics in the south of France

"The south of France provides excellent locations for photovoltaics, with up to 1500 kWh/kWp, solar irradiation is about a third higher than on the Atlantic coast in the north," explains Heinrich Lieser, president of NOTUS énergie France. Many land-owning farmers and companies as well as municipalities are developing renewable energy systems in cooperation with NOTUS energy. Thus, they are committed to fight climate change and at the same time seize the economic opportunities offered by the production of renewable electricity.
The new office in Montpellier is located in the heart of the city, on the Place de la Comédie. "This enables us to provide an ideal and attractive location for our employees and our guests, leading to an optimal work atmosphere" states Heinrich Lieser. In addition to the headquarters in Paris and the branch in Montpellier, NOTUS maintains offices in Lille, Tours, Nantes and Bordeaux. With the additional staff in the new Montpellier office, the number of NOTUS employees in France has risen to approximately 35.


About NOTUS energy

The NOTUS énergie France team in Paris develops wind and solar projects together with the French financial partner OMNES Capital. In France, the projects, which are currently being planned, have a total capacity of 700 megawatts.

NOTUS energy has been initiating, planning, building and operating climate-friendly wind and solar parks since 2001. With around 260 megawatts of installed capacity in its own portfolio and a development pipeline of more than 3,000 megawatts, NOTUS energy is one of the larger independent project developers and power generators in Germany. From its headquarters in Potsdam, NOTUS energy has established representations in eight European countries as well as in North and South America since 2007.
